lorrayne

Bullguard

Does anyone use their protection package £19.99 ?

An elderly friend of mine used to have Mcaffee (sp) but had some problems and a family member suggested this company.

I was helping them yesterday with their emails and was slightly alarmed by an email from a company called VVF which had sent a receipt for a purchase that my friend had bought for over £300, so tactfully I asked what it was for and was told that it was another protection for the computer - my friend believes they (VVF) can enter their computer and put things right. They are adamant that this VVF came via Bullguard, the receipt shows that VVF are based in USA.

The cover is apparently for two years, and was paid for by a debit card. In my line of work I have encountered several people that have been talked into buying insurances or warranties to cover anything and everything - when they don't really need them, and because they were paid for by Debit or Credit Cards unless you cancel they are repeatedly renewed unless you reply to the letter you should receive before the expiry date.
